As you know, I was looking to buy my first Vacheron Constantin. I hesitated between several models, basically 3 Overseas and the chronograph Cornes de Vache.

Considering my life style, the ability to change easily the straps/bracelet, I finally chose an Overseas. But which one ? In the end the most appealing for me was the Dual Time thanks to its original dial lay-out and its practical additional complication.

Here are a few pictures sadly taken under the rain for most of them. Well, a good way to test the rubber strap!
